A way to uninstall Audio Controls Application from your computer

This web page contains detailed information on how to uninstall Audio Controls Application for Windows. The Windows release was developed by Conexant Systems. Take a look here for more information on Conexant Systems. Audio Controls Application is typically set up in the C:\Program Files\Conexant\SA3\HP-NB-AIO folder, subject to the user's choice. The full uninstall command line for Audio Controls Application is C:\Program. SmartAudio3.exe is the Audio Controls Application's primary executable file and it takes approximately 772.30 KB (790840 bytes) on disk.

The following executables are incorporated in Audio Controls Application. They take 10.91 MB (11439192 bytes) on disk.

  • CnxtNotify.exe (21.62 KB)
  • sacpl.exe (1.75 MB)
  • setup64.exe (8.39 MB)
  • SmartAudio3.exe (772.30 KB)
